In August 2013, LadyfromManchester said about Old Government House Hotel & Spa
Arrived and had to wait a couple of hours for our room, which we accepted as check out was at 11am, and we had arrived at 12. Reception promised to call us on our mobile but that never happened. After 2 hours we went back to reception and our room was ready and our suitcase was already in the room so we didn’t understand why they hadn’t called us as we had been sitting around in the hotel waiting for our room. A bit annoying.

The room was ok (room 104). But it was above the function room and although we had a couple of polite letters from the Management saying that the music would finish at 11pm, (which it did) the guests decanted themselves from the function room to the garden just outside our room, for further drinks and entertainment. Very noisy. I guess it was just the wedding season and as we stayed over from Thursday to Monday, so we couldn’t get away from the functions.

The rooms had tea making facilities, (replacement Earl Gray not being on the list obviously) and all the usual shampoo, body lotion etc. Hand held showers were fantastic for someone with long hair. Nice touch. Couldn’t get the air conditioner to work and lower the temperature, so we concluded it was on some sort of central control, opened the windows instead for a draft. Bed was very comfy.

Pool was supposed to be heated but was freezing cold, Personally I don’t mind that it was not heated until the last day. I would have liked to know what triggered the heating though. Loved the fact that the hotel provided sun protection lotions for everyone to use. Great idea. Didn’t like that people using the spa could also use the pool as one sunny day, there were not enough beds for guests. I understand the business model though. Would have preferred more beds that were adjustable and also thought it unheard of for a so called five star hotel to be unable to provide sun umbrellas when it was so hot. There is no shade around the pool, and you really can’t rustle up a sun umbrella when a guest asks you for one? Really? Well obviously not.

All the staff were fantastic. And I mean all. Outside of Dubai, this was the best service I have ever received and that is no small compliment!!!. A couple deserve a special mention, Katya in the bar who so looked after us night after night, lots of personality, we loved her. And PJ, who when he could not get a taxi for us, got the hotel car to take us to our destination on time, he was the epitome of good service. Nice to see someone take such initiative to sort a problem for a guest. Thank you for your exceptional service.

Nice hotel with lovely public rooms. Superb staff. Intend to return shortly.

In August 2013, John B said about Old Government House Hotel & Spa
The team at the Old Government House hotel make it an exceptional place to stay and visit Guernsey. The welcome was friendly and efficient, the restaurant staff professional and very attentive, they were there when you needed them, and nothing was too much trouble. The Spa is below the hotel, open to outsiders, it offers 5 treatments rooms, a wet room and sauna and steam room. The therapists were friendly and the treatments excellent.
Our bedroom was not big, but breakfast on the balcony in April was a real treat! The rooms are very well equipped, high quality towels, bathrobes and bathroom products. Free wifi.
The location is perfect for strolling round the town, great boutiques to shop in, and many fine restaurants to choose from.
We are looking forward to our next trip to Guernsey and staying at the hotel!
